The Opportunity
Due to our exciting growth in Cambridge and surrounding areas, we are looking for a Weekend Mobile Response Officer to become part of the Mobile Security team.
Your duties include (but are not limited to):
- Conduct full patrols of the local areas on your assigned beat
- Report writing and gathering intelligence data
- Attending call-outs and identifying key issues
- Locking and unlocking of premises
- Alarm activations and ad hoc tasks
Full in-house training will be provided.
Essential Skills and Experience
- Valid SIA Licence
- FullUK Manual Driving Licence (required)
- Right to work in the UK and a five-year checkable history
- Punctual and reliable
- Passionate about creating an expectational customer experience
- Knowledge of the MS packages (excel, word, outlook)
- Highly intuitive with a curious mindset
- Highly presentable in line with our corporate brand
- Resilient and pro-active in your work
